Hiking around Bellevesvre offers accessible trails through a tranquil, rural landscape in the Saône-et-Loire department of Bourgogne-Franche-Comté. The region is characterized by numerous ponds and generally gentle terrain, with elevations ranging from 185 to 213 meters. These features provide a serene environment for outdoor exploration, focusing on water-influenced landscapes and easy-to-moderate paths. The area's natural features make it suitable for a range of hiking abilities.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many hiking trails are available around Bellevesvre?

Bellevesvre offers a selection of over 20 hiking trails. These routes cater to various preferences, with 12 easy trails and 9 moderate options, ensuring there's something for every hiker.

Are there easy hiking trails suitable for beginners or families in Bellevesvre?

Yes, Bellevesvre is ideal for beginners and families, with 12 easy trails. A great option is the Étang du Crêt – Étang du Fort loop from Les Miconnets, an easy 3.9 km path that provides a peaceful experience around tranquil ponds with minimal elevation gain. Another accessible choice is the Jacquot Trail loop from Les Deux-Fays, a short 3.9 km route.

What kind of natural features can I expect to see on hikes around Bellevesvre?

The hiking experience in Bellevesvre is characterized by its tranquil, rural environment, particularly its numerous ponds (étangs) like Étang Neuf, Étang du Crêt, Étang Guillaume, and Vernois Pond. These water-influenced landscapes offer peaceful scenery and opportunities for observing local flora and fauna. The terrain is generally gentle, with modest elevation changes.

Are there circular hiking routes in Bellevesvre?

Yes, many of the trails in Bellevesvre are designed as loops, offering convenient circular walks. Examples include the Étang Neuf – Watercress Pond loop from Les Deux-Fays and the Vernois Pond loop from Étang du Vernois, allowing you to start and finish at the same point.

Are there any longer or more challenging hikes in Bellevesvre?

For those seeking a bit more challenge, Bellevesvre offers 9 moderate trails. A good option is the Étang Guillaume – Étang de la Cailla loop from Commenailles. This 10.7 km trail involves a moderate elevation gain and typically takes around 2 hours and 47 minutes to complete, requiring good fitness.
